Hi Friends,
I am facing a very uncommon problem in my web application in asp.net (using vb.net). I am taking screen shot of screen using "BitBlt" Function of Library "GDI32", after getting screen shot this is stored in a Bitmap object and this object (after converting to Byte array) is stored in SQL Sqrver Database Image Field.
Now on another asp.net page i retrieve this Byte array and again store it on Bitmap object and then i write this object on the page using Response in this way:-
---------------------------------------------------------------
Dim ms As MemoryStream = New MemoryStream(imgbytes, 0, imgbytes.Length) 'imgbytes is the Byte array containing Bytes from database
Dim im As Bitmap = Bitmap.FromStream(ms)
Response.Clear()
Response.ContentType = "image/jpeg"
im.Save(Response.OutputStream, ImageFormat.Jpeg)
---------------------------------------------------------------
When i run my project on localhost everything work in perfect way.
Now my problem is that, when i upload this on my server and run this project a Black Image is displayed in place of saved image.

Hi,
I'm trying to implement a WAP front end for a Website, but the website i am trying to wrap requires an active session for users to use it.
I've created the WAP pages on a seperate server and have the requests sent to a worker process that processes the live Webpages. However, using the WebRequest and WebResponse, i can't seem to maintain an active session (I'm re-creating a new instace for each request).
How would i go about retaining a session between multiple requests? OR, how can i use a single request object to make multiple consecutive request?
Any examples or articles would be appreciated.
Cheers
Tris
|
|
|
|
|
You must retrieve the CookieContainer of the first response (HttpWebRequest object) and retain the CookieContainer for the subsequent requests
